No, photographing government buildings or official offices in Pakistan is generally not allowed. These locations are treated as sensitive areas.
Why restrictions apply
Government offices and official buildings are considered sensitive due to security and administrative importance.
Possible consequences
Travelers may be stopped, questioned, or asked to delete images if they photograph such locations.
Visibility of restrictions
These buildings are not always clearly marked, so travelers should be cautious when photographing in city areas.
Common misunderstanding
Public buildings are not automatically open for photography, even if they appear accessible.
